Rising Demand for Smart Buildings
The Architecture Software Market is experiencing a notable surge in demand for smart buildings, which integrate advanced technologies to enhance energy efficiency and occupant comfort. As urbanization accelerates, the need for innovative architectural solutions that incorporate smart technologies becomes increasingly critical. According to recent data, the smart building market is projected to grow significantly, with estimates suggesting a compound annual growth rate of over 10% in the coming years. This trend is likely to drive the adoption of specialized architecture software that facilitates the design and management of smart buildings, thereby reshaping the landscape of the Architecture Software Market.

Shift Towards Modular and Prefabricated Construction
The Architecture Software Market is witnessing a shift towards modular and prefabricated construction methods. This trend is driven by the need for faster project delivery and cost efficiency. As architects and builders increasingly adopt these methods, there is a growing demand for software that can effectively design and manage modular components. Market analysis indicates that the modular construction sector is expected to grow significantly, with estimates suggesting a potential market size of over 100 billion dollars by the end of the decade. This shift not only reflects changing construction practices but also emphasizes the evolving requirements of the Architecture Software Market.

Growing Importance of Building Information Modeling (BIM)
Building Information Modeling (BIM) has emerged as a pivotal element in the Architecture Software Market. The adoption of BIM facilitates improved collaboration among stakeholders, enhances project efficiency, and reduces costs. As more firms recognize the benefits of BIM, the demand for software that supports this methodology is likely to increase. Recent statistics indicate that the BIM software market is expected to witness a robust growth trajectory, with projections suggesting a compound annual growth rate of around 15% over the next several years. This trend highlights the critical role of BIM in modern architectural practices and its influence on the Architecture Software Market.
